At its core, "Our Love That Failed to Bloom" is a deconstruction of the classic "childhood friend" romance trope. The English title is a translation of the original Japanese work, Seishun ni Hagukunda Ai ga Kowasareru Made: Ubawareru, Tsumikasaneta Kankei (青春に育んだ愛が壊されるまで~奪われる、積み重ねた関係~), which roughly translates to "Until the Love Nurtured in Youth is Destroyed ~ The Accumulated Relationship That is Taken Away". As this suggests, the game is an NTR (Netorare) story, a subgenre known for its emotionally wrenching narratives about a partner being taken away.
